East Lancester, Lancaster, CA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in East Lancester?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| East Lancester 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,459 | $1,149 | $1,649 |
| East Lancester 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,790 | $1,495 | $2,150 |
| East Lancester 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,284 | $1,695 | $3,784 |
| East Lancester 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,792 | $2,395 | $4,007 |

Cheapest Available East Lancester Apartments for Rent
 The cheapest available apartment rental in the East Lancester area of Lancaster, CA is a 2 Beds unit found at Arbor Fields priced from $1,495. Windrose Apartments has the second lowest priced unit, which is a 2 Beds apartment currently listed from $1,550. Here are the most affordable East Lancester apartments for rent in Lancaster, CA: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Bed/Bath | Priced From |
|---|---|---|---|
| Arbor Fields | 2x1 | 2BR,1BA | $1,495 |
| Windrose Apartments | 2x1.5 840 | 2BR,1BA | $1,550 |
| Park Circle Apartments | Plan A | 1BR,1BA | $1,550 |
| Cedar Ridge Apartments | 2 bedroom | 2BR,2BA | $1,560 |
| Casa Bonita | Apartment | 2BR,1BA | $1,600 |
